/**
* Constants used to specify the type of a KUDSAtom.
*/
enum UDSAtomTypes {
/// First let's define the item types
UDS_STRING = 1,
UDS_LONG = 2,
UDS_TIME = 4 | UDS_LONG,
// To add new UDS entries below, you can use a step of 8
// (i.e. 8, 16, 24, 32, etc.) Only the last 3 bits are a bitfield,
// the rest isn't.
/// Size of the file
UDS_SIZE = 8 | UDS_LONG,
UDS_SIZE_LARGE = 32768 | UDS_LONG, // For internal use only
/// User ID of the file owner
UDS_USER = 16 | UDS_STRING,
/// Name of the icon, that should be used for displaying.
/// It overrides all other detection mechanisms
/// @since 3.2
UDS_ICON_NAME = 24 | UDS_STRING,
/// Group ID of the file owner
UDS_GROUP = 32 | UDS_STRING,
/// Extra data (used only if you specified Columns/ColumnsTypes)
/// This is the only UDS entry that can be repeated.
/// @since 3.2
UDS_EXTRA = 48 | UDS_STRING,
/// Filename - as displayed in directory listings etc.
/// "." has the usual special meaning of "current directory"
UDS_NAME = 64 | UDS_STRING,
/// A local file path if the ioslave display files sitting
/// on the local filesystem (but in another hierarchy, e.g. media:/)
UDS_LOCAL_PATH = 72 | UDS_STRING,
/// Treat the file as a hidden file or as a normal file,
/// regardless of (the absence of) a leading dot in the filename.
UDS_HIDDEN = 80 | UDS_LONG,
/// Indicates that the entry has extended ACL entries
/// @since 3.5
UDS_EXTENDED_ACL = 88 | UDS_LONG,
/// The access control list serialized into a single string.
/// @since 3.5
UDS_ACL_STRING = 96 | UDS_STRING,
/// The default access control list serialized into a single string.
/// Only available for directories.
/// @since 3.5
UDS_DEFAULT_ACL_STRING = 104 | UDS_STRING,
// available: 112, 120
/// Access permissions (part of the mode returned by stat)
UDS_ACCESS = 128 | UDS_LONG,
/// The last time the file was modified
UDS_MODIFICATION_TIME = 256 | UDS_TIME,
/// The last time the file was opened
UDS_ACCESS_TIME = 512 | UDS_TIME,
/// The time the file was created
UDS_CREATION_TIME = 1024 | UDS_TIME,
/// File type, part of the mode returned by stat
/// (for a link, this returns the file type of the pointed item)
/// check UDS_LINK_DEST to know if this is a link
UDS_FILE_TYPE = 2048 | UDS_LONG,
/// Name of the file where the link points to
/// Allows to check for a symlink (don't use S_ISLNK !)
UDS_LINK_DEST = 4096 | UDS_STRING,
/// An alternative URL (If different from the caption)
UDS_URL = 8192 | UDS_STRING,
/// A mime type; prevents guessing
UDS_MIME_TYPE = 16384 | UDS_STRING,
/// A mime type to be used for displaying only.
/// But when 'running' the file, the mimetype is re-determined
UDS_GUESSED_MIME_TYPE = 16392 | UDS_STRING,
/// XML properties, e.g. for WebDAV
/// @since 3.1
UDS_XML_PROPERTIES = 0x8000 | UDS_STRING
};

/**
* Checks if the path belongs to a filesystem that is probably
* slow. It checks for NFS or for paths belonging to automounted
* paths not yet mounted
* @param filename the file name to check
* @return true if the filesystem is probably slow
*/
TDEIO_EXPORT bool probably_slow_mounted(const TQString& filename);
/**
* Checks if the path belongs to a filesystem that is manually
* mounted.
* @param filename the file name to check
* @return true if the filesystem is manually mounted
*/
TDEIO_EXPORT bool manually_mounted(const TQString& filename);
enum FileSystemFlag { SupportsChmod, SupportsChown, SupportsUTime,
SupportsSymlinks, CaseInsensitive };
/**
* Checks the capabilities of the filesystem to which a given file belongs.
* given feature (e.g. chmod).
* @param filename the file name to check
* @param flag the flag to check
* @return true if the filesystem has that flag, false if not (or some error occurred)
*
* The availables flags are:
* @li SupportsChmod: returns true if the filesystem supports chmod
* (e.g. msdos filesystems return false)
* @li SupportsChown: returns true if the filesystem supports chown
* (e.g. msdos filesystems return false)
* @li SupportsUtime: returns true if the filesystems supports utime
* (e.g. msdos filesystems return false)
* @li SupportsSymlinks: returns true if the filesystems supports symlinks
* (e.g. msdos filesystems return false)
* @li CaseInsensitive: returns true if the filesystem treats
* "foo" and "FOO" as being the same file (true for msdos systems)
*
*/
TDEIO_EXPORT bool testFileSystemFlag(const TQString& filename, FileSystemFlag flag);
/************
*
* Universal Directory Service
*
* Any file or URL can be represented by the UDSEntry type below
* A UDSEntry is a list of atoms
* Each atom contains a specific bit of information for the file
*
* The following UDS constants represent the different possible values
* for m_uds in the UDS atom structure below
*
* Each atom contains a specific bit of information for the file
*/
class TDEIO_EXPORT UDSAtom
{
public:
/**
* Whether 'm_str' or 'm_long' is used depends on the value of 'm_uds'.
*/
TQString m_str;
/**
* Whether 'm_str' or 'm_long' is used depends on the value of 'm_uds'.
*/
long long m_long;
/**
* Holds one of the UDS_XXX constants
*/
unsigned int m_uds;
};
/**
* An entry is the list of atoms containing all the informations for a file or URL
*/
typedef TQValueList<UDSAtom> UDSEntry;
typedef TQValueList<UDSEntry> UDSEntryList;
typedef TQValueListIterator<UDSEntry> UDSEntryListIterator;
typedef TQValueListConstIterator<UDSEntry> UDSEntryListConstIterator;
